Bangkok: An Essex dad has died after going missing for days. His family is now raising funds to bring him home. James Sangwine, 33, traveled to Thailand for a holiday on January 18.

His partner, Katie, said James planned to meet a British friend living in Thailand. She last heard from him on January 20 when he was heading to a bar.

Sadly, it has been confirmed that James has died. His family set up a fundraising page to cover the costs of bringing his body back to the UK and for his funeral.

Julie Nolan-Day, posting on the Just Giving page, remembered James as “loud and large as life.” She shared that he was an avid West Ham fan and a devoted dad to “little Jimmy.”

Julie encouraged everyone to remember James with love and laughter. The fundraiser launched on February 3 and quickly raised £21,000, surpassing its £15,000 goal.

A spokesman for the Foreign, Commonwealth & Development Office said they are supporting James’s family and are in contact with local authorities.
